‘Champions of Europe’ – Social Media Reaction to Chelsea’s Second Champions League Title

(Image credit: @ChelseaFC)

Roundup of social media reaction to Chelsea’s second UEFA Champions League title, following their 1-0 triumph over Manchester City.

Kai Havertz fired in a 42nd minute winner from Mason Mount’s long through ball as Thomas Tuchel’s Blues delivered a disciplined defensive performance, which eventually clinched them a second Champions League title.
